Transaction 669dd75a75ab34775517e19ee445d832df16c04ce22c7dfb2cb7b41156da244e
1 Input
2 Outputs
- 669dd75a75ab34775517e19ee445d832df16c04ce22c7dfb2cb7b41156da244e:0
- 669dd75a75ab34775517e19ee445d832df16c04ce22c7dfb2cb7b41156da244e:1
value 150900
address 1KzytjCqsg6BML7v9myAbWLVSQmQtrCqFB
value 564
address 1mkbAsZpxepQJqcRbXjzfoyRjhSVFFgGm